1. What is your role at UAS Labs?
I am a Quality Control Analyst at UAS Labs.
My responsibilities include ensuring the quality of the products throughout production, use of microbiological methods to ensure our product is free of any foodborne pathogens or contaminants, environmental monitoring of the facility, and troubleshooting any issues we may see with our products.
